Breaking through the data rate barrier

上午 11:05 - 上午 11:30

As the industry is breaking through the 200 Gbps/lane data rate for data center pluggable transceivers and migrating to 400 Gbps/lane, various challenges are seen in both the electrical and optical domain. Rather diverse solutions are being proposed and developed on a feverish pace. In the meantime NPO/CPO for both scale-up and scale-out are facing similar challenges but are subject to different sets of considerations, given the context under which these systems are required to operate. In this presentation we shall examine the recent trends in overcoming the data rate challenges for both pluggable transceiver and CPO, with an analysis into the pros and cons of each approach.

 

Key Technologies Covered

  • The challenges from higher data rates
  • Modulator selection
  • Coherent technology comes to rescue?
  • WDM vs single wavelength

Dr. Wenchi Ting

丁文琪博士

副總, 聯電

Wenchi Ting received his Ph. D. from the University of Texas at Austin. In the past 35 years, he has worked for companies such as UMC, Macronix, NXP, and TSMC in various technology development and operation management capacities. Currently his mission at UMC is to identify new technology opportunities in areas such as photonics, metalens and quantum computing, etc.
